Loading/unloading activity at Iran's Anzali port soars

The volume of cargo loaded and unloaded in the Anzali port of the Gilan Province (northern Iran) increased by 30 percent in the 11th month of the current Iranian year (January 21 through February 19, 2022), compared to the 10th month (December 22, 2021 through January 20, 2022), Trend reports via the statistics of Iranian Ports and Maritime Organization (PMO).

According to the statistics, about 113,000 tons of cargo were loaded and unloaded in the Anzali port in the 11th month. Of this figure, 31,300 tons were loaded and 81,300 tons were unloaded.

In addition, 29,600 tons of cargo were exported and 80,700 tons were imported through the Anzali port over the reporting month.

Also, 1,740 tons of cargo were loaded and 125 tons were unloaded in the port for transit, as well as, 459 tons of cargo were unloaded for other purposes in the 11th month, the statistics said.

According to the statistics, 60,800 tons of essential products, 9,720 tons of metal products, 5,740 tons of construction and mining materials, 955 tons of equipment, vehicles, and spare parts were loaded and unloaded in the Anzali port in the 11th month of the current Iranian year.

Moreover, 7,630 tons of chemicals, 23,200 tons of leather goods, clothing, fibers, paper, and wood materials, 11 tons of small and assorted goods, 4,350 tons of container products, and 163 tons of crude oil and oil products were loaded and unloaded in this port within the mentioned month.

About 12.6 million tons of cargo were loaded and unloaded in Iranian ports in the 11th month of the current Iranian year. Of this, 6.11 million tons were loaded and 6.49 million tons were unloaded. This is an increase of 14.3 percent, compared to the same month last Iranian year.
